Here’s her story. Mia is born with the gifts required to make a star hockey player. But in her attempt to grow up and away from her three older brothers, she decides to pursue her passion for figure skating instead. The 136-page paperback is a fun record of Mia’s skating lessons with her coach.
The doll comes in her own special sweater, tights, and skirt that are perfect for skating. I think she looks adorable in this outfit. That’s hardly all. In the same package, they have included goodies that children are going to love. Mia’s accessories include her mauve backpack, button-cell battery-operated girly pink music player and super stylish white skating boots. Mia is definitely going to make her place among little girls.
